外文关键词:Inclined impinging jet; Liquid film cooling; Flow and heat transfer; Boiling mode

摘要:Inclined jet impingement cooling technology is widely adopted for effective thermal management of liquid rocket engines. To gain an in-depth understanding of the liquid film cooling mechanism and optimize the design of liquid film cooling schemes, systematic experimental studies were conducted in this paper. The effects of jet Reynolds number, initial wall temperature, wall thickness, and monitoring position on the flow characteristics and transition mechanism of boiling modes of liquid film were investigated. The results show that on the wall with an initial temperature of 300 degrees C, the maximum heat flux increases with increasing jet Reynolds number and decreases radially under all conditions. Quantitative results indicate that when the wall thickness doubles, the average wetted area of the liquid film increases by 18%, while the maximum heat flux declines by 58% on average due to the increased thermal resistance of the wall. In addition, lowering the initial wall temperature elevates the wetting rate but leads to an average decrease of 51% in the maximum heat flux. Conversely, increasing the initial wall temperature induces film boiling. The inherent vapor layer accompanying film boiling impedes liquid film wetting and reduces the heat flux to merely 23% of the peak value. Increasing the jet Reynolds number can disrupt the formation of the vapor layer, thereby suppressing the onset of film boiling. Due to the formation of the precursory cooling zone, film boiling does not occur when the wetting front reaches the downstream monitoring points. The results of this paper provide valuable data and important references for the optimal design of liquid rocket engines.
